The Evolution of the Las Vegas Experience
Las Vegas has undergone a dramatic transformation since its humble beginnings as a railway town. Initially attracting prospectors and those seeking a quick fortune, it slowly evolved into a gambling haven, largely fueled by the construction of the Hoover Dam. The mid-20th century saw the rise of iconic casinos, often linked to organized crime, creating a glamorous yet sometimes shadowy reputation. The modern Las Vegas, however, has actively worked to shed this image, diversifying its entertainment offerings and attracting a broader demographic. This evolution is ongoing, with a growing emphasis on family-friendly attractions, high-end shopping, and world-class dining. The city continually reinvents itself, consistently offering something new to entice visitors to return.

Uncovering Hidden Gems Beyond the Strip
While the Las Vegas Strip is undoubtedly the focal point for many visitors, venturing off the beaten path reveals a wealth of hidden gems. Downtown Las Vegas, known as Fremont Street Experience, offers a nostalgic glimpse into the city’s past, with its vintage casinos, vibrant street performers, and the dazzling Viva Vision light show. Further afield, Red Rock Canyon National Conservation Area provides a stunning natural escape, offering hiking trails, rock climbing opportunities, and breathtaking views. The surrounding desert landscape also boasts several unique attractions, including the Valley of Fire State Park and the Hoover Dam itself, which is well worth a day trip. Exploring these alternative destinations offers a different perspective on Las Vegas, allowing visitors to connect with its natural beauty and historical roots.
Local Culinary Delights
Las Vegas has become a culinary mecca, offering a diverse range of dining experiences to suit every taste and budget. While the Strip is home to many celebrity chef restaurants, venturing into the local neighborhoods reveals a vibrant food scene brimming with authentic flavors. From hole-in-the-wall eateries serving traditional Mexican cuisine to trendy bistros showcasing innovative fusion dishes, there’s something to satisfy every palate. Exploring Chinatown offers an array of authentic Asian cuisines, while the Arts District is home to a growing number of independent restaurants and cafes. Don't be afraid to ask locals for their recommendations; they often know the best-kept culinary secrets.

Budgeting for Your Trip
Las Vegas can be an expensive destination, but it's possible to enjoy a memorable trip without breaking the bank. Creating a detailed budget is essential, taking into account flights, accommodation, entertainment, food, transportation, and gambling. Look for deals and discounts on shows, attractions, and dining. Consider utilizing public transportation or ride-sharing services to save on taxi fares. Setting a limit for gambling and sticking to it is crucial to avoid overspending. Being mindful of expenses and making smart choices can significantly reduce the overall cost of the trip. Remember that the free attractions, such as the Bellagio fountains and the Fremont Street Experience, offer fantastic entertainment without costing a penny.

The Evolving Entertainment Landscape
Las Vegas has always been a hub of entertainment, but the landscape continues to evolve. While traditional casino shows featuring headlining artists remain popular, a new generation of performers and experiences is emerging. Cirque du Soleil productions continue to be a major draw, offering stunning acrobatics, mesmerizing choreography, and elaborate costumes. The city is also becoming increasingly known for its vibrant nightlife scene, with world-class nightclubs featuring renowned DJs and live music venues showcasing a diverse range of genres. More interactive experiences are gaining traction, such as escape rooms, immersive art installations, and virtual reality attractions. The trend is shifting towards providing more personalized and engaging entertainment options that cater to a wider range of interests. The ongoing investment in new and innovative entertainment concepts solidifies Las Vegas’s position as a global entertainment capital.
